The first of the many  :D

They are so beautiful! Shame to cut em up  :D

They will be made into soup, cake, curry, pie, roast round the meat, mashed, muffins and anything else of I can think of.  Fancy having a go at pumpkin ravioli!  :tongue2:

These are:-  New England Pie, Burgess Vine Buttercup, Sunshine, Baby Bear (or Small Sugar)
